Manchester United were in pole position to sign PSG starlet impressing on loan in Bundesliga

Paris Saint-Germain welcomed back one of the Netherlands’ emerging talents during the summer and, in doing so, it is believed Manchester United missed out on the opportunity to sign Xavi Simons.

The 20-year-old enjoyed a terrific 2022/23 season with PSV Eindhoven, which led to the Ligue 1 champions acting fast to secure the player.

PSV would have offered Simons regular first team football, but PSG knew they had a player on their hands.

Transfer guru Fabrizio Romano claims United were in pole position to sign Simons this summer. Nonetheless, the Dutchman said yes to PSG and they quickly activated the buy-back clause.

United’s interest hardly comes as a surprise because Erik ten Hag already has a very good idea of the Dutch market, with help from SEG and the agency’s growing influence at Old Trafford.

PSG then decided to send Simons out on loan to Bundesliga outfit RB Leipzig in hope of continuing his development and you’d have to say it is going to plan for them.

Simons has started the Bundesliga season strongly, too, with seven goal contributions (three goals, four assists) to his name. It is a league that suits him and his stoke will only rise only the coming year if he can stay fit.
